It seems Dwayne “The Rock” Johnson is having an earth-shaking week. His disaster blockbuster “San Andreas” topped the U.S. box office over the weekend, and now news has emerged that the 43-year-old actor is in talks to star in and produce a remake of the ‘80s cult classic “Big Trouble in Little China” for 20th Century Fox.

According to The Wrap, Johnson is in negotiations to play Jack Burton, the tough-as-nails truck driver protagonist, in the remake. Burton was portrayed by Kurt Russell in the original film.
